Chapter 164: A War

Six-colored streamers containing healing substances provided nourishment to damaged meridians. After a day of hard battling, the body finally got some rest and was recovering.

The Heavenly Wheel was such a treasure. It had these six-colored streamers that allowed medicines to be fully effective even if they weren’t in the real world. In addition, time in the Heavenly Wheel passed slowly, giving her enough time to recuperate from her injuries.

That was how Lu Mingshu had been coping with the constant and difficult matches these days.

After the essence of the medicine had been fully absorbed, Lu Mingshu opened her eyes and exited the Heavenly Wheel.

The new name-list had been placed on her table. Not even a day had passed, and the layout had been totally changed. Almost all the names in the top ten yesterday were replaced by elites, with only a few left hanging on near the last few positions of the top ten.

Because of that, her name, which was still currently in first place, was especially eye-catching.

Fifty-eight points, forty-two points, forty points – Lu Mingshu, Wei Chunqiu, Kou Wei.

Neither of them had challenged her, letting her hold first place.

That was because Wei Chunqiu had promised to go easy on her, and Kou Wei looked after her like she was his junior sister. Because of their courtesy, she was still able to stay at the top.

But Lu Mingshu was clearly aware that this was temporary. No matter how much courtesy they showed, they wouldn’t just give up first place. Sooner or later, when they had challenged everyone else, they would come for her... unless she was no longer in first place by then.

She was also clearly aware that she wasn’t a match for either of them. The chance of her winning over them was almost zero.

However, she wasn’t going to give up even though she was almost guaranteed to lose.

She sat down and cleared her thoughts. Lu Mingshu then started studying the name list, crossing out the ones she had already fought and comparing the rest with the book Xie Lianzhen gave her to make a smart decision. She then drew a star beside each competitor that she wanted to go against.

Today, she gained twenty-two points, while Wei Chunqiu and Kou Wei gained thirty-two and thirty respectively. Even just looking at their ability to gain points, she still lost to them.

Tomorrow was the day where she should start challenging the higher-ranked competitors. Lu Mingshu needed to fight at least five matches to ensure that she gained more than fifteen points.

In addition, she would have to be careful about getting challenged by others. Other than Wei Chunqiu and Kou Wei, there were still competitors much stronger than her out there. It was hard to say if anyone else was eyeing her points, and if they succeeded, they would get close to twelve points. That was enough to tempt anyone.

Lu Mingshu closed the name list and went to bed.

The following competition schedule was going to get harder as days passed. She had to ensure that she had the energy to fight.

...

Day five of the challenger’s fight, and it had developed into a worrying phase.

Competitors who had a lot of points were becoming fewer, so the chance of gaining points today was lower.

Tan Yubing lost two matches continuously, so she decided to withdraw from the competition. Her name was then crossed out from the name list.

It was also tough for Shao Zhengyang. He was in a good state and rather lucky yesterday. He managed to clinch the sixteenth position. He continued to win two matches today and moved to the twelfth position. Unfortunately, due to being injured, he lost the subsequent match and dropped to the fifteenth rank.

Shao Zhengyang went back to the tent drenched in sweat and exhausted. Seeing him so wrecked, Lu Mingshu commented, “Senior Brother Shao, try to rest more. It would be better if you fight less rather than lose.”

Shao Zhengyang nodded while wiping his sweat with the towel that the servant passed him. He then gulped down a big bottle of water before answering, “Yeah, you’re right. I was too anxious. Thank you, Junior Sister Lu, for your concern.”

After the Heavenly Door competition, no matter how hard he tried to be friendly, she treated him with a tepid attitude. Shao Zhengyang clearly knew that it was because of what he did, and that’s the reason why he started treating her nicely; he felt guilty.

Lu Mingshu didn’t respond.

Shao Zhengyang then went to recuperate before coming back to the tent.

In this period of time, Lu Mingshu fought again, and her points increased to sixty-five.

At the same time, Wei Chunqiu points increased to fifty-three and Kou Wei to fifty-two. They were in hot pursuit.

Shao Zhengyang took a look at the name list, then turned toward Lu Mingshu. “Junior Sister Lu, your points now are enough to secure you a top ten spot.”

Before Lu Mingshu could reply, Tan Yubing commented, “Yes, that is the case, but Junior Niece Lu has finally come this far after so much hard work. It would be a pity if she stops competing now.”

“I’ll be blunt, and please don’t get angry, Junior Sister Lu.” Shao Zhengyang pointed at the name list. “Even though Wei Chunqiu and Senior Brother Kou have not challenged you, it’s inevitable if they want to clinch first place, and your chance of winning against them...”

Lu Mingshu shook her head. “Senior Brother Shao is just stating the facts, why would I be angry? I’m indeed no match for them both.”

“So why don’t you just stop fighting now? If you stop now and let both of them overtake you, then they won’t have to challenge you. As for the others, you still stand a chance against them.”

Shao Zhengyang made a valid point. He always looked at things from a general perspective and considered things in a tactful way that allowed him to always find the best way out.

If she continued to accumulate points, Wei Chunqiu and Kou Wei would have no choice but to challenge her, and as soon as one of them challenged her, the other would as well. Where else would they find so many points? Losing two rounds would cost Lu Mingshu thirty points in total.

It was easy to lose points but hard to gain back. At this point, the competitors who possessed a lot of points were all elites that she didn’t have much chance of defeating.

However, if she stopped challenging people now and allowed Kou Wei and Wei Chunqiu to overtake her, then there wouldn’t be a need for them to fight her, and they could just fight for first place among themselves.

In that case, given her points now, there was no doubt she would be in third place. Even if there were others who wanted to challenge her and she lost, she would still be able to sustain fifty points and get into the top five.

Furthermore, she reached the Harmonization Realm only a year ago, this was her first time participating in the Qilin Festival, and she was only sixteen. There’s no doubt she would become well-known if she was in the top five.

It was the same situation that Yue Lingyin was in back then. However, Lu Mingshu fought way more than Yue Lingyin just to get a similar result.

Shao Zhengyang was saying this all for her own good. It was a competition, so who would teach someone else how to benefit? Everyone wanted to place in the New Generation Ranking after all.

Lu Mingshu understood that, but she shook her head anyway.

Seeing her response, Shao Zhengyang furrowed his eyebrows. “Junior Sister Lu, I’m telling the truth. This method can help you get what you want, so why bother...?”

“Junior Nephew Shao, let her be.” Tan Yubing smiled at him. “I told her all that before, but she has her thoughts, so just let her be.”

Shao Zhengyang nodded and sighed. “Okay.”

“Thank you for your advice.” Lu Mingshu smiled at him. “I know that you are worried for me, but this isn’t a competition to me – it’s a war.”
